GitHub, 저장소 내부 다중 AI agent 워크플로 "Squad" 공개
Original: How Squad runs coordinated AI agents inside your repository View original →
GitHub는 2026-03-19 게시글에서 GitHub Copilot 기반 오픈소스 프로젝트 Squad를 소개했다. 핵심은 multi-agent 개발을 별도 orchestration framework나 vector database 구축 과제에서 꺼내, 저장소 안에서 바로 작동하는 workflow로 바꾸려는 시도다. 팀은 CLI를 설치하고 저장소마다 초기화만 하면 역할이 나뉜 AI 팀을 바로 올릴 수 있다.
Squad가 만드는 팀
GitHub 설명에 따르면 npm install -g @bradygaster/squad-cli를 한 번 실행하고 각 저장소에서 squad init을 실행하면 lead, frontend developer, backend developer, tester가 준비된다. coordinator agent가 작업을 분배하고 저장소 문맥을 읽은 뒤 역할별 specialist를 호출한다. GitHub는 이를 별도 control plane 없이 multi-agent 동작을 도입하는 간단한 진입점으로 제시한다.
중요한 부분은 Squad가 단일 chatbot의 역할 전환이 아니라는 점이다. GitHub는 이를 repository-native orchestration으로 설명한다. agent마다 별도 context window와 역할 범위가 있고, 팀 전체는 저장소 안의 공용 메모리를 공유한다. agent 시스템이 실제 환경에서 흔들리는 이유가 모델 성능보다 coordination 실패인 경우가 많다는 점을 생각하면, 이 설계는 꽤 실용적이다.
왜 구조가 중요한가
GitHub가 강조한 설계 포인트는 세 가지다. 첫째, 아키텍처 결정과 규칙을 저장소의 decisions.md에 기록해 session 밖에서도 추적 가능하게 했다. 둘째, 하나의 context를 쪼개기보다 specialist마다 필요한 저장소 문맥을 복제해 넣는 방식을 택했다. 셋째, agent의 정체성과 이력은 .squad/ 아래 plain-text 파일로 남겨 inspectability와 portability를 높였다.
또한 GitHub는 reject된 작업은 같은 agent가 다시 고치지 않도록 설계했다고 설명한다. 다른 agent가 수정에 들어가야 하므로, 한 모델이 자기 결과를 스스로 “리뷰”하는 방식보다 더 독립적인 검토 루프가 생긴다. 다만 GitHub는 이를 autonomous delivery로 포장하지 않는다. 최종 PR 검토와 merge는 여전히 사람이 맡고, agent도 질문을 하거나 잘못된 가정을 할 수 있다.
왜 주목할 만한가
Squad의 의미는 multi-agent coordination을 infrastructure 프로젝트가 아니라 저장소의 일부로 패키징했다는 데 있다. 이 모델이 통한다면 더 많은 팀이 chat session 중심 실험보다 version control, CI, PR 흐름에 가까운 agent workflow를 시도할 수 있다. 결국 관건은 role 분리와 repository-native memory가 multi-agent coding을 데모가 아니라 일상적인 엔지니어링 수준까지 예측 가능하게 만들 수 있느냐다.
Related Articles
GitHub는 March 11, 2026 JetBrains IDE용 Copilot 대규모 업데이트를 발표했다. custom agents, sub-agents, plan agent가 generally available로 전환됐고, agent hooks, MCP auto-approve, AGENTS.md·CLAUDE.md 지원이 함께 추가됐다.
GitHub가 2026년 3월 11일 JetBrains IDE용 Copilot의 대규모 agentic 기능 업데이트를 발표했다. custom agents, sub-agents, plan agent를 일반 제공으로 전환하고, agent hooks preview, MCP auto-approve, reasoning UX 개선을 함께 묶은 점이 핵심이다.
GitHub는 2026년 3월 18일 Copilot Business와 Copilot Enterprise용 장기지원 모델 정책을 도입하고, 첫 LTS 모델로 GPT-5.3-Codex를 지정했다. GitHub는 이 모델이 2027년 2월 4일까지 제공되며, 2026년 5월 17일부터는 Copilot의 기본 base model이 된다고 밝혔다.
Comments (0)
No comments yet. Be the first to comment!